How to Obtain Your Driving Licence in the UK: A Complete Guide
For many individuals in the United Kingdom, getting a driving licence represents a significant turning point that brings newly found independence and opens doors to job opportunity, personal freedom, and daily convenience. The process of getting a driving licence involves several unique stages, each with its own requirements, costs, and time commitments. Comprehending this journey from the provisional phase through to holding a full licence makes it possible for prospective motorists to plan effectively and approach the procedure with self-confidence.
The Driver and Vehicle Licensing Agency (DVLA) supervises all driving licence applications in Great Britain, while the Driver and Vehicle Agency (DVA) manages matters in Northern Ireland. Whether you are a first-time driver seeking your preliminary licence or somebody looking to include additional vehicle classifications to an existing licence, the principles of the application procedure remain structured around demonstrating both theoretical understanding and practical driving ability.
Comprehending the Different Types of UK Driving Licences
The DVLA categorises driving licences according to the types of automobiles holders are permitted to drive. For most personal motorists, the standard Category B licence remains the most pertinent, covering lorries approximately 3,500 kilograms optimal authorised mass with approximately eight guest seats. Before chauffeurs can advance to this complete licence, they should hold a provisional licence, which allows discovering to drive under the supervision of a qualified driver.
Young motorists between the ages of 16 and 17 might make an application for a provisionary bike licence (Category P), enabling them to ride mopeds with an optimal speed of 45 km/h. The more detailed cars and truck licence requires applicants to be a minimum of 17 years of age before they can lawfully drive on public roadways. This age threshold shows the developmental maturity thought about required for the responsibilities that accompany operating an automobile.
The Costs Involved in Obtaining a Driving Licence
The monetary investment required to obtain a full driving licence varies substantially depending on individual circumstances, especially the number of driving lessons needed before reaching test requirement. However, the obligatory costs payable to the DVLA and the driving test examiners remain set no matter how quickly or slowly a learner progresses.
The following table lays out the standard costs for the core parts of getting a driving licence:
| Application Stage | Cost |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Provisional driving licence (online) | ₤ 34 | Photocard licence |
| Provisionary driving licence (postal) | ₤ 43 | Higher cost for paper applications |
| Theory test | ₤ 23 | Legitimate for 2 years |

Beyond these repaired fees, students should consider the expense of professional driving direction. A single driving lesson typically costs in between ₤ 25 and ₤ 40 depending upon the area and the instructor's experience, with many students needing in between 20 and 50 lessons before reaching test requirement. Intensive driving courses provide an alternative method, condensing this learning into a much shorter duration.
The Step-by-Step Application Process
The journey toward a full driving licence follows a clear sequence that every candidate should finish in order. Comprehending these steps assists learners approach the procedure systematically and guarantees they meet all requirements without unnecessary hold-ups.
Using for Your Provisional Licence
The very first formal action involves applying for a provisionary driving licence, which authorises the holder to discover to drive under proper supervision. Applications can be sent online through the DVLA website or by completing the D1 application available from post workplace branches. Applicants need to provide identity documentation, a standard passport-style picture, and the suitable fee. The DVLA normally processes Online Driving Licence applications within one week, while postal applications may use up to three weeks.
Preparing for and Passing the Theory Test
Before reserving practical driving lessons, a lot of students pick to study for and pass the theory test, which includes two parts. The multiple-choice area tests understanding of roadway signs, traffic guidelines, and general driving safety through 50 questions finished within 57 minutes. The risk understanding area presents video revealing various traffic scenarios, requiring applicants to determine developing risks by clicking a button. Both parts must be handed down the exact same effort, and the pass certificate remains legitimate for 2 years, allowing enough time to complete the dry run.
Establishing Practical Driving Skills
The useful driving experience represents the most variable component of the licensing process in terms of time and cost. Professional driving instructors guide learners through the important abilities required for safe roadway use, consisting of lorry control, observation and anticipation, junction handling, and complicated manoeuvres such as parallel parking and emergency situation stops. The number of lessons needed differs significantly based on individual ability, previous experience, and self-confidence levels.
Scheduling and Taking the Practical Driving Test
Once both the theory test has actually been passed and useful abilities have established sufficiently, learners can schedule their useful driving test through the DVLA website. Tests are carried out by licensed examiners who evaluate prospects' capability to drive safely and properly in numerous roadway and traffic conditions. The test lasts around 40 minutes and consists of a vision check, lorry safety concerns, and roughly 20 minutes of independent driving. Successful candidates get notice of their pass on the day, with a full licence getting here by post within 3 weeks.
Required Documentation and Eligibility Criteria
Applicants must satisfy specific eligibility requirements before the DVLA will process a driving licence application. The minimum age requirement stands at 17 for vehicle licences, though individuals might look for a provisionary licence approximately three months before their 17th birthday. All applicants must be legally resident in the Buy UK Driver's License and needs to not be disqualified from driving by a court.
When applying, people should provide legitimate identity documents, normally a UK passport or EU national identity card. Those without these files must supply a birth or adoption certificate along with another type of photographic identification. Furthermore, candidates need to state any medical conditions that might affect their ability to drive safely, as specific conditions need medical assessment before a licence can be issued.
Often Asked Questions
The length of time does the entire process draw from start to finish?
The overall duration differs considerably depending upon specific scenarios and how quickly the theory and practical tests are passed. The theoretical minimum spans roughly 3 to four months, accounting for application processing time, theory test preparation and booking, useful lessons, and test accessibility. However, the majority of students take in between 6 months and a year to finish the procedure, with some requiring longer if multiple test attempts prove essential.
Can I utilize my UK driving licence abroad?

What occurs if I fail my driving test?
A stopped working Buy Driving License UK test does not need any official waiting duration before reattempting, though the complete test charge need to be paid once again for each subsequent attempt. Lots of learners benefit from additional lessons focusing on the specific areas identified as weak points during the test. The DVLA keeps no limitation on the variety of efforts allowed, offered the learner holds a valid provisionary licence.
Do I need to notify the DVLA about my medical conditions?
Particular medical conditions must be declared when making an application for or renewing a driving licence. These include conditions affecting awareness, epilepsy, diabetes requiring insulin treatment, heart conditions, and numerous neurological disorders. The DVLA supplies extensive guidance on its website relating to which conditions require alert, and failure to declare relevant medical info can result in prosecution and invalidation of the licence.
